Alicia Joseph is a 16 year old Kwakiutl   woman, originally from Tlowitis First Nation, who was diagnosed with a very invasive brain tumour. 

She was first told she was suffering from post concussion symptoms. Yet, after some tests she was rushed to New Westminister for a surgery on May 27th.

They removed a large part of the tumor in hopes of granting Alicia a longer chance of survival. The surgery was deemed successful.

However, after some tests in the last week, Alicia’s tumor had grown back rapidly. 

She has been diagnosed 4th stage glioblastoma in her right frontal lobe with only 2 months to live.

This summer, Alicia needs a Summer of Magic. She has things she would like to do to enjoy life while she can.
